● LASER SETTINGS USED
Speed: 30%
Power: 30%
Frequency: 50%

    Hi, thanks for the great demo. Do you turn off the air assist? The only time I tried cutting paper, it scorched, and the cutouts flew around. I will try your power/speed settings and see if I can get closer.

  • @MakerExperiment

    @MakerExperiment

    10 ай бұрын

    I typically do cut it with the air assist turned off for that reason of pieces flying around.

    Is there a reason you didn't run this at a higher power setting and a much faster speed?

  • @MakerExperiment

    @MakerExperiment

    Жыл бұрын

    There’s all kinds of combinations you can use. I try not to run it at too fast of a speed when cutting so I get smoother lines. If you move too fast with intricate designs, they may not be as smooth.
